CAROL'S PROMISE SICKLE CELL FOUNDATION
About 100,000 people in the United States have sickle cell disease. Most of them are African - Americans. There's no cure for most people with sickle cell disease. Therefore Carol's Promise Sickle Cell Foundation is bringing awareness to the world about this dreadful disease.

SICKLE CELL BLOOD DRIVE PROGRAM
ONE STEP AT A TIME
Many Sickle Cell patients rely on blood transfusions to manage the disease and stay healthy. Carol’s Promise has bi-annual Blood Drives with the Carter BloodCare to donate blood to patients in need.

SICKLE CELL SUPPORT GROUP
REINFORCING OUR COMMITMENT
These are held quarterly and allows people with Sickle Cell to talk to other people that share the same struggles. You can vent, cry or share best pain management tips.
